If you have ever noticed the aroma coming off a person that drank alcohol the night before, then you have an idea of how transdermal, or through the skin, testing works. SCRAM bracelets are designed to be difficult to tamper with or circumvent. Breath alcohol detection devices detect BrAC in exhaled air expulsed by the lungs, whereas transdermal devices such as SCRAM CAM detect transdermal alcohol concentration (TAC) in otherwise undetectable vapors that pass through the skin. However, a small amount is also excreted in your: Note that about 1% of ingested alcohol escapes the body through insensible perspiration. Insensible perspiration is where a small amount of ethanol vapor passes through your skin.
